Serial killer in Rwanda pleads guilty to rape, robbery, murdering almost a dozen women
A serial killer in Rwanda pleaded guilty at a court Thursday, saying he killed 14 people. Most of the victims were women. Denis Kazungu, 34, admitted guilt to charges that included murder, rape and robbery. He appeared at the Kicukiro Court in the capital, Kigali.
